NECSL Under 13 Shield Final
Trim Celtic 3 – 1 Kingscourt
Halftime: 0 – 1
Trim Celtic scorers: Diarmuid Higgins 2, Damien McGee
Trim Celtic secured success in the Shield final with a well deserved victory over Kingscourt in a pulsating contest. Trim went into the final as underdogs having previously been defeated by the Cavan side and in the first half were nervous and tentative as Kingscourt set the pace. Kingscourt hit the bar after fifteen minutes and Dillan Murrnin
had to be alert in goal to keep them at bay. Just on halftime when it looked as though Celtic had
weathered the Kingscourt storm a free kick into the Celtic box was finished from close range and
Kingscourt took the lead.
The second half saw a transformation in Trim Celtic, pushed on by Jamie Lee and Damien McGee in
midfield they took the game to Kingscourt. After pressure from Darren Melia and Sean Foley a chance was
created for Diarmuid Higgins which he tucked away from ten yards. With five minutes remaining the
excellent Damien McGee gave Celtic the lead. In the final minute Diarmuid Higgins confirmed victory
with a sweet lob.
Best for Trim Celtic were Dillan Murrnin, Damien McGee, Diarmuid Higgins, Niall Farrell and Jamie Lee.
